Namaste Chitta-ji, Tony-ji, Marc-ji and all; >> Tony: >> So even for the Mukta the world only exists as an appearance >> for as long as the body survives. Pardon me for stepping in the discussion, but i must add something that has already been added in >>Chittaranjan: >>There is no divide of Reality and Appearance for a mukta. There is >>only Knowledge. He who has a body to shed is not a mukta. It is >>only the ajnani who thinks that the mukta's soul is housed in a body. >>The mukta is Eternity, the alpha and omega, He who was, is, and will >> be. 'Why do you limit Ramana to this six-feet?' asked Ramana once. but apparently misinterpreted; The mukta is no longer a person, "the world does not remains as an appearance" or otherwise,simply because "it" won't die anymore, "it" is beyond death. The world exists as himself, and will forever exist as himself, even if we (outside) cease to see the body from which this message (the mukta) has sprouted. Even though a futile effort, to attempt understanding the concept of a mukta seems a bit ofa liberating exercise, and while thinking this i get the same sensation i get when attempting to understand "who is aware of what". The mukta is a black hole that feeds the world what it eats from the world.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
